Located in the heart of Silicon Valley, Redwood City (pop. 82,423) is recognized as well-managed, innovative, strategically driven, and strongly connected to the community. The Public Works Services Department maintains and enhances the city’s infrastructure through a broad range of services including streets, sidewalks, trees, water, sewer, storm water, solid waste, and environmental initiatives. The Department is supported by 116 employees and has an operating budget of $131.8 million.
